Who is Althea Jackson?

Althea Jackson steps onto the page in 1986, part of the bold, boundary-pushing world of Omaha the Cat Dancer — the celebrated Kitchen Sink Press series created by Kate Worley and Reed Waller that became one of the Copper Age's most talked-about adult comics. She moves through a richly drawn cast that includes Omaha the Cat Dancer herself, Chuck Katt, Kurt Huddle, and Rob Shaw, inhabiting a story world known for its emotional honesty and mature storytelling.
